இயந்திர கற்றல் துறையில் ஒரு குறிப்பிட்ட உத்தியைப் பின்பற்றுவதைக் கருத்தில் கொள்ளும்போது, குறிப்பாக கூகுள் கிளவுட் மெஷின் லேர்னிங் சூழலில் ஆழமான நரம்பியல் நெட்வொர்க்குகள் மற்றும் மதிப்பீட்டாளர்களைப் பயன்படுத்தும் போது, பல அடிப்படை விதிகள் மற்றும் அளவுருக்கள் ஆகியவற்றைக் கருத்தில் கொள்ள வேண்டும்.
இந்த வழிகாட்டுதல்கள், தேர்ந்தெடுக்கப்பட்ட மாதிரி அல்லது மூலோபாயத்தின் சரியான தன்மை மற்றும் சாத்தியமான வெற்றியைத் தீர்மானிக்க உதவுகின்றன, மாதிரியின் சிக்கலானது சிக்கலின் தேவைகள் மற்றும் கிடைக்கக்கூடிய தரவுகளுடன் ஒத்துப்போகிறது என்பதை உறுதிப்படுத்துகிறது.
1. பிரச்சனை டொமைனைப் புரிந்து கொள்ளுங்கள்: ஒரு மூலோபாயத்தைத் தேர்ந்தெடுப்பதற்கு முன், சிக்கல் களத்தைப் பற்றிய விரிவான புரிதல் அவசியம். இது சிக்கலின் வகையை (எ.கா., வகைப்பாடு, பின்னடைவு, கிளஸ்டரிங்) மற்றும் தரவின் தன்மை ஆகியவற்றைக் கண்டறிவதை உள்ளடக்குகிறது. உதாரணமாக, பட வகைப்பாடு பணிகள் கன்வல்யூஷனல் நியூரல் நெட்வொர்க்குகளிலிருந்து (சிஎன்என்) பயனடையலாம், அதேசமயம் நேரத் தொடர் போன்ற தொடர்ச்சியான தரவுகளுக்கு மீண்டும் மீண்டும் வரும் நியூரல் நெட்வொர்க்குகள் (ஆர்என்என்கள்) அல்லது நீண்ட குறுகிய கால நினைவக நெட்வொர்க்குகள் (எல்எஸ்டிஎம்கள்) தேவைப்படலாம்.
2. தரவு கிடைக்கும் தன்மை மற்றும் தரம்: தரவின் அளவு மற்றும் தரம் முக்கியமான காரணிகள். நரம்பியல் நெட்வொர்க்குகள் போன்ற ஆழமான கற்றல் மாதிரிகள் திறம்பட செயல்பட பெரிய தரவுத்தொகுப்புகள் தேவைப்படுகின்றன. தரவு குறைவாக இருந்தால், நேரியல் பின்னடைவு அல்லது முடிவு மரங்கள் போன்ற எளிமையான மாதிரிகள் மிகவும் பொருத்தமானதாக இருக்கும். கூடுதலாக, சத்தம், விடுபட்ட மதிப்புகள் மற்றும் தரவுகளில் உள்ள வெளிப்புறங்கள் ஆகியவை மாதிரித் தேர்வை பாதிக்கலாம். தரவைச் சுத்தம் செய்தல், இயல்பாக்குதல் மற்றும் பெருக்குதல் போன்ற முன்செயலாக்கப் படிகள் தரவு தரத்தை மேம்படுத்த பரிசீலிக்க வேண்டும்.
3. மாடல் சிக்கலானது எதிராக விளக்கம்: மாதிரி சிக்கலானது மற்றும் விளக்கமளிக்கும் தன்மைக்கு இடையே அடிக்கடி பரிமாற்றம் உள்ளது. ஆழமான நரம்பியல் நெட்வொர்க்குகள் போன்ற சிக்கலான மாதிரிகள் தரவுக்குள் சிக்கலான வடிவங்களைப் பிடிக்க முடியும் என்றாலும், அவை பெரும்பாலும் எளிமையான மாதிரிகளைக் காட்டிலும் குறைவாக விளக்கக்கூடியவை. மாதிரியின் முடிவுகளைப் புரிந்துகொள்வது அவசியமான ஹெல்த்கேர் அல்லது ஃபைனான்ஸ் போன்ற பயன்பாட்டிற்கு விளக்கத்திறன் முக்கியமானது என்றால், எளிமையான மாதிரிகள் அல்லது முடிவு மரங்கள் அல்லது லாஜிஸ்டிக் பின்னடைவு போன்ற நுட்பங்கள் விரும்பப்படலாம்.
4. கணக்கீட்டு வளங்கள்: செயலாக்க சக்தி மற்றும் நினைவகம் உள்ளிட்ட கணக்கீட்டு வளங்களின் இருப்பு குறிப்பிடத்தக்க கருத்தில் உள்ளது. ஆழ்ந்த கற்றல் மாதிரிகள் கணக்கீட்டு ரீதியாக தீவிரமானவை மற்றும் Google Cloud போன்ற தளங்களில் கிடைக்கும் GPUகள் அல்லது TPUகள் போன்ற சிறப்பு வன்பொருள் தேவைப்படலாம். வளங்கள் குறைவாக இருந்தால், குறைந்த சிக்கலான மாதிரிகளைத் தேர்ந்தெடுப்பது விவேகமானதாக இருக்கலாம், அவை பயிற்சியளிக்கப்பட்ட மற்றும் கிடைக்கக்கூடிய உள்கட்டமைப்பில் திறமையாக பயன்படுத்தப்படலாம்.
5. மதிப்பீட்டு அளவீடுகள் மற்றும் மாதிரி செயல்திறன்: மாதிரியின் தேர்வு, சிக்கலுக்கு மிகவும் பொருத்தமான மதிப்பீட்டு அளவீடுகளுடன் ஒத்துப்போக வேண்டும். எடுத்துக்காட்டாக, சமப்படுத்தப்பட்ட வகைப்பாடு பணிகளுக்கு துல்லியம் பொருத்தமானதாக இருக்கலாம், அதே சமயம் துல்லியம், நினைவுபடுத்துதல் அல்லது F1-ஸ்கோர் சமநிலையற்ற தரவுத்தொகுப்புகளுக்கு மிகவும் பொருத்தமானதாக இருக்கும். மாடலின் செயல்திறன் குறுக்கு சரிபார்ப்பு மற்றும் பார்க்காத தரவுகளின் சோதனை மூலம் மதிப்பிடப்பட வேண்டும். ஒரு எளிமையான மாதிரி செயல்திறன் அளவுகோல்களை பூர்த்தி செய்தால், மிகவும் சிக்கலான மாதிரியின் கூடுதல் சிக்கலானது நியாயப்படுத்தப்படாது.
6. அளவிடுதல் மற்றும் வரிசைப்படுத்துதல்: மாதிரியின் அளவிடுதல் மற்றும் வரிசைப்படுத்தல் தேவைகளை கருத்தில் கொள்வது அவசியம். சில மாதிரிகள் கட்டுப்படுத்தப்பட்ட சூழலில் சிறப்பாகச் செயல்படலாம், ஆனால் அளவில் பயன்படுத்தப்படும்போது சவால்களை எதிர்கொள்ளும். AI இயங்குதளம் போன்ற இயந்திர கற்றல் மாதிரிகளைப் பயன்படுத்துவதற்கான கருவிகள் மற்றும் சேவைகளை Google Cloud வழங்குகிறது, இது சிக்கலான மாதிரிகளின் அளவிடுதலை நிர்வகிக்க முடியும். இருப்பினும், வரிசைப்படுத்தல் மற்றும் பராமரிப்பின் எளிமை மாதிரியின் சிக்கலான தன்மைக்கு எதிராக எடைபோடப்பட வேண்டும்.
7. பரிசோதனை மற்றும் மறு செய்கை: இயந்திரக் கற்றல் என்பது ஒரு மறுசெயல்முறை. மிகவும் பொருத்தமான மூலோபாயத்தை அடையாளம் காண பல்வேறு மாதிரிகள் மற்றும் ஹைபர்பாராமீட்டர்களுடன் பரிசோதனை செய்வது அவசியம். கூகுள் கிளவுட்டின் AI இயங்குதளம் போன்ற கருவிகள் ஹைப்பர் பாராமீட்டர் ட்யூனிங் மற்றும் தானியங்கி இயந்திர கற்றல் (AutoML) ஆகியவற்றிற்கான திறன்களை வழங்குகின்றன. சோதனை மற்றும் அதிகப்படியான பொருத்துதல் ஆகியவற்றுக்கு இடையே ஒரு சமநிலையை பராமரிப்பது முக்கியம், மாதிரியானது புதிய தரவுகளுக்கு நன்கு பொதுவானதாக இருப்பதை உறுதி செய்கிறது.
8. டொமைன் நிபுணத்துவம் மற்றும் ஒத்துழைப்பு: டொமைன் நிபுணர்களுடனான ஒத்துழைப்பின் மூலம், சிக்கலைப் பற்றிய மதிப்புமிக்க நுண்ணறிவுகளை வழங்கலாம் மற்றும் மாதிரி தேர்வு செயல்முறைக்கு வழிகாட்டலாம். கள அறிவு அம்சம் தேர்வு, மாதிரி கட்டமைப்பு மற்றும் முடிவுகளின் விளக்கத்தை தெரிவிக்க முடியும். பங்குதாரர்களுடன் ஈடுபடுவது, வணிக நோக்கங்கள் மற்றும் பயனர் தேவைகளுடன் மாடல் சீரமைக்கப்படுவதையும் உறுதிப்படுத்த முடியும்.
9. ஒழுங்குமுறை மற்றும் நெறிமுறைக் கருத்தாய்வுகள்: சில களங்களில், ஒழுங்குமுறை மற்றும் நெறிமுறைக் கருத்தாய்வுகள் மாதிரித் தேர்வை பாதிக்கலாம். எடுத்துக்காட்டாக, நிதி அல்லது சுகாதாரப் பாதுகாப்பு போன்ற கடுமையான விதிமுறைகளுக்கு உட்பட்ட தொழில்களில், மாதிரியின் வெளிப்படைத்தன்மை மற்றும் நேர்மையானது அதன் முன்கணிப்பு செயல்திறனைப் போலவே முக்கியமானதாக இருக்கலாம். மாதிரி மேம்பாட்டு செயல்பாட்டின் போது சார்பு மற்றும் நேர்மை போன்ற நெறிமுறைக் கருத்துகள் கவனிக்கப்பட வேண்டும்.
10. செலவு பயன் பகுப்பாய்வு: இறுதியாக, மிகவும் சிக்கலான மாதிரியைப் பயன்படுத்துவதன் மூலம் சாத்தியமான ஆதாயங்கள் கூடுதல் ஆதாரங்கள் மற்றும் தேவையான முயற்சியை நியாயப்படுத்துகிறதா என்பதை தீர்மானிக்க முழுமையான செலவு-பயன் பகுப்பாய்வு நடத்தப்பட வேண்டும். இந்த பகுப்பாய்வு மேம்பட்ட துல்லியம் அல்லது செயல்திறன் போன்ற உறுதியான நன்மைகள் மற்றும் மேம்பட்ட வாடிக்கையாளர் திருப்தி அல்லது மூலோபாய நன்மை போன்ற அருவமான நன்மைகள் இரண்டையும் கருத்தில் கொள்ள வேண்டும்.
இந்த கட்டைவிரல் விதிகளை கடைபிடித்து, சிக்கலின் குறிப்பிட்ட அளவுருக்களை கவனமாக மதிப்பீடு செய்வதன் மூலம், ஒரு குறிப்பிட்ட உத்தியை எப்போது பின்பற்றுவது மற்றும் மிகவும் சிக்கலான மாதிரி தேவையா என்பது குறித்து பயிற்சியாளர்கள் தகவலறிந்த முடிவுகளை எடுக்க முடியும்.
மாதிரி சிக்கலான தன்மை, செயல்திறன் மற்றும் நடைமுறைத்தன்மை ஆகியவற்றுக்கு இடையே சமநிலையை அடைவதே குறிக்கோள், தேர்ந்தெடுக்கப்பட்ட அணுகுமுறை கையில் உள்ள சிக்கலை திறம்பட நிவர்த்தி செய்வதை உறுதி செய்கிறது.
தொடர்பான பிற சமீபத்திய கேள்விகள் மற்றும் பதில்கள் ஆழமான நரம்பியல் நெட்வொர்க்குகள் மற்றும் மதிப்பீட்டாளர்கள்:
- நேரியல் மாதிரியிலிருந்து ஆழ்ந்த கற்றலுக்கு மாறுவதற்கான நேரம் இது என்பதை எந்த அளவுருக்கள் குறிப்பிடுகின்றன?
- XAIக்கு (விளக்கக்கூடிய செயற்கை நுண்ணறிவு) என்ன கருவிகள் உள்ளன?
- ஆழமான நரம்பியல் வலையமைப்பின் (DNN) அடிப்படையில் ஒரு மாதிரியை வரையறுத்து பயிற்சி அளிப்பதாக ஆழ்ந்த கற்றல் விளக்க முடியுமா?
- கூகிளின் டென்சர்ஃப்ளோ கட்டமைப்பானது இயந்திர கற்றல் மாதிரிகளின் வளர்ச்சியில் (எ.கா. குறியீட்டை உள்ளமைவுடன் மாற்றுவது) சுருக்கத்தின் அளவை அதிகரிக்க முடியுமா?
- தரவுத்தொகுப்பு பெரியதாக இருந்தால், ஒருவருக்கு குறைவான மதிப்பீடு தேவை, அதாவது மதிப்பீட்டிற்குப் பயன்படுத்தப்படும் தரவுத்தொகுப்பின் பகுதியை தரவுத்தொகுப்பின் அளவு அதிகரிப்பதன் மூலம் குறைக்க முடியும் என்பது சரியானதா?
- ஆழமான நரம்பியல் வலையமைப்பின் (DNN) மறைக்கப்பட்ட வாதமாக வழங்கப்பட்ட வரிசையை மாற்றுவதன் மூலம், தனித்தனி அடுக்குகளில் உள்ள அடுக்குகளின் எண்ணிக்கை மற்றும் முனைகளின் எண்ணிக்கையை ஒருவர் எளிதாகக் கட்டுப்படுத்த முடியுமா?
- மாடல் அதிகமாக பொருத்தப்பட்டிருப்பதை எவ்வாறு அங்கீகரிப்பது?
- நரம்பியல் நெட்வொர்க்குகள் மற்றும் ஆழமான நரம்பியல் நெட்வொர்க்குகள் என்றால் என்ன?
- ஆழமான நரம்பியல் நெட்வொர்க்குகள் ஏன் ஆழம் என்று அழைக்கப்படுகின்றன?
- DNN இல் அதிக முனைகளைச் சேர்ப்பதால் ஏற்படும் நன்மைகள் மற்றும் தீமைகள் என்ன?